GET YOUR HEAD AROUND THE DETAILS.

  • Unparalleled Height and Weight: Our roof conversions add a mere 140mm of height and only 95kg of weight to the vehicle. “There is no other roof conversion on the market as lightweight and slimline as a Headspace Camper.” Founding Engineer, Oliver Smith.

    Exceptional Headspace: The roof lifts to 42º and has over 1850mm of headspace just inside the tent! You’ll no longer hit your head when sitting up in bed, and you can change your clothes upstairs without needing to push the bed up to change downstairs. If your vehicle isn’t level, sleep at the other end. “You can’t buy any other roof conversion with this amount of headspace. Trust me, I’ve tried!” Founding Engineer, Oliver Smith.

    Canvas: Unzip and roll down the entire tent for the ultimate safari experience. Pop up your awning effortlessly thanks to our easy access, one zip windows. We’ve designed the largest windows on the market to maximise airflow and open the tent, so you can feel at one with nature and get the headspace you deserve.

    Vehicle Integrity: Our roof conversions are engineered and ADR compliant. We also follow the National Code of Practice for Light Vehicle Construction and Modification, which allows our customers to drive on all roads in Australia without needing to obtain further vehicle compliance.

    Charging and Stowage: Each roof conversion comes with a colour-matched overhead organiser and lithium charging pack. All organisers are capable of stowing books, bottles, hats, phones, wallets and even a tablet or laptop for those wet and windy Netflix nights.

    Ultimate Weather Protection: The main wrap-around awning supplied as standard can be zipped on and off in seconds. To further shelter the sides of the tent from blowing rain and harsh sunlight, we have designed zip-on/zip-off side awnings that attach to the main awning and tent.

    Customisable Colours: Choose your colour preferences for your tent and mattress cover. You have the choice between a sand coloured tent with a sand wrap-around awning, sand organiser and brown trimmings, or a grey coloured tent with a grey wrap-around awning, grey organiser and black trimmings. You also have the choice between sand, light grey and charcoal for your mattress cover.

  • Tent: 380GSM poly/cotton 90% light-blockout ripstop canvas. Designed and engineered in Australia and proven to withstand the country’s harshest conditions. It is mould, rain and UV resistant. The tent contains anti-tear midge mesh in the windows, double reinforced seams, marine grade stainless eyelets and oversized zips for longer lasting wear.

    Frame: Durable powder coated folded aluminium frame reduces the overall weight while also maintaining adequate strength to minimise vehicle body roll. Use of an industrial grade double point rubber seal ensures adequate ingress protection from the elements, including the infamous outback bulldust. Colour coding on exterior faces to blend in with the vehicle is an optional add-on.

    Bed Frame: Carpet-lined, lightweight, resin-infused composite bed frame that reduces the overall roof conversion weight by 25%.

    Roof Lifting Struts: 28mm heavy duty roof lifting struts pressurised to your constant roof load. Optional secondary struts for lifting the roof when carrying excess weight on long overhaul trips. Together with the primary struts, the roof can be tailored to lift up to 250kg (not that we recommend carrying this much weight).

    Mattress: 50-100mm mattress thickness with an optional anti-condensation base layer to prevent moisture build-up. Handmade machine washable water and UV resistant mattress cover.

    Access Doors: Dual internal access doors that can remain open while sleeping and can also function as tables when the bed frame is pushed up towards the ceiling.

    Bed: Accessible from inside the vehicle to provide protection from the elements. An exterior ladder can be arranged if external accessibility is required. Bed can be pushed up towards the ceiling to provide a larger living area downstairs.

    Downstairs Interior Lighting: Retain front seat OEM interior light hardwired to the vehicle (on/off/door). Additional LEDs hardwired to the vehicle (on/off/door) to service the middle row seats and rear cargo area.

    Upstairs Interior Lighting: Retain rear cargo OEM interior light built into OEM headlining and hardwired to the vehicle (on/off).

    Hinges and Latches: Marine grade stainless steel exterior hinges and latches to prevent corrosion.

    Mounting Brackets: Optional lower frame mounting brackets for typical roof rack side-mounted equipment, including a 270° stand-alone awning.

  • Closed Capacity: Plenty of space for bed linen, blankets, pillows and throws.

    Open Capacity: Designed to comfortably fit 2 adults and 1 or 2 little ones.

    Closed Sizing: 1430 W x 140 H x 2815 L (mm).

    Open Sizing: 1430 W x 2150 H x 2815 L (mm).

    Access Door Sizing: 610 W x 500 L (mm).

    Mattress Sizing: 1250 W x 50/75/100 H x 2030 L (mm).

    Added Height: 140mm.

    Added Weight: 95kg.

  • Manufacturer and ADR Compliance: The design of our roof conversion is engineered and complies with the Australian Design Rules (ADRs). Headspace Campers also adheres to the National Code of Practice for Light Vehicle Construction and Modification. As such, your vehicle will be certified to travel in all states and territories within Australia. Please contact us to discuss engineering and compliance requirements in other countries.

    Roof Rack Requirements: A Headspace Camper does not impact the structural integrity of your vehicle. This means you can re-fit your existing roof rack to your roof without any modifications. Although our roof conversions are engineered to carry and lift up to 250kg, customers must adhere to vehicle manufacturer guidelines for static and dynamic roof loading requirements when loading their roof.

    Fun Fact: Following rigorous testing and evaluation, our third party engineers found that the roof conversion increased the impact resistance of the upper A, B and C pillars of the vehicle by over 400%. You’re quite literally safer with a Headspace Camper on your vehicle than without it!
